Surfing

If you’ve never experienced the thrill and excitement of surfing, make this the year to try it. From riding your first waves laying on the board to standing up and catching a big wave that takes you all the way to the shore, you’ll remember the adrenaline rush for the rest of your life. Croyde Bay and Saunton Sands are two of the best places to learn to surf with two excellent surf schools which cater for all levels and abilities.
